Many hospitals increase medical examination and treatment prices

Recently, the Ministry of Health issued Circular 21/2024/TT-BYT stipulating the method of pricing medical examination and treatment services and adjusting medical examination and treatment prices according to the basic salary level prescribed in Decree 73/2024/ND-CP. From now until December 31, 2024, medical examination and treatment facilities must approve medical examination and treatment prices in accordance with the authority prescribed by the Law on Medical Examination and Treatment.

The Ministry of Health said that the basic salary increased from 1.8 million VND to 2.34 million VND from July 1, so medical facilities are adjusting medical examination and treatment prices according to this level. To date, the Ministry of Health has approved medical examination and treatment prices for 25 hospitals according to the new basic salary level. Medical examination and treatment prices only adjust the salary factor from the basic salary level, the co-payment part (at 20% and 5%) does not increase much.

Up to now, at the following hospitals: Bach Mai, Agricultural General Hospital, Central Dermatology, Central Hematology and Blood Transfusion, Central Tropical Diseases, Cho Ray (Ho Chi Minh City)... Examination fees have been adjusted from 42,100 VND to 50,600 VND/visit. Emergency resuscitation beds at special-class hospitals have increased from 509,400 VND to 599,400 VND/bed/day, and type 1 beds from 273,100 VND to 327,100 VND/visit/day. Consultation fees to determine difficult cases (experts/case, only applicable to cases where experts from other units are invited to consult at the medical facility) remain at 200,000 VND/visit.

On the other hand, hospitals also adjusted thousands of technical services. At Bach Mai Hospital, nearly 10,000 technical service prices were adjusted... The National Institute of Hematology and Blood Transfusion adjusted more than 1,000 technical categories. Or at Cho Ray Hospital (Ho Chi Minh City), more than 6,000 technical service prices were adjusted, technical services performed by anesthesia excluding drug costs. Thong Nhat Hospital (Ho Chi Minh City) adjusted more than 7,000 services.

It can be seen that when medical examination and treatment costs increase according to the basic salary, it will help hospitals have a source of revenue and expenditure. Regarding the impact on people, the Ministry of Health assesses that this adjustment does not have much impact on people. According to the Ministry of Health, the health insurance fund is capable of balancing this price adjustment. This is due to the difference in revenue and expenditure of the health insurance fund every year (cumulative balance in 2023), at the same time, the health insurance fund revenue increases due to the adjustment of the basic salary, which is often earlier than the adjustment of the price of medical examination and treatment services.

Regarding health insurance participants, the Ministry of Health said that the poor, ethnic minorities, and social policy beneficiaries are 100% covered by health insurance so they are not affected. The subjects have to co-pay at the rate of 20% or 5% (meaning health insurance covers 80 - 95%), the co-payment increase is not much and can be paid because the income of the subjects is also increased according to the basic salary.

How are people without health insurance cards affected?

With the cost of medical examination and treatment increasing according to the basic salary, many people are concerned about the quality of medical services; the burden of medical examination and treatment costs when sick will be heavier. Many opinions say that the increase in medical examination and treatment service prices according to the basic salary will greatly affect the people.

Provincial and district hospitals are less affected because most patients have health insurance. However, most patients (if not too poor) often go to the central hospital for medical examination and treatment, which is very expensive. If you use health insurance outside the hospital, you will get a partial discount, but sometimes the examination takes 2 days to complete, so you have to pay extra for food and accommodation.

Regarding this issue, Tran Thi Trang, Director of the Health Insurance Department, Ministry of Health, said that there is no country that does not have a referral mechanism. If people with mild illnesses keep going to higher-level health care facilities, it will lead to overload. Thus, if people with common illnesses, serious illnesses, and critical illnesses all go to higher-level facilities, they themselves will be affected.

This situation will unintentionally reduce the quality of treatment due to the higher risk of complications and risks. In addition, if mild illnesses are also taken to higher levels, the patient will not only waste time but also increase social costs, travel costs, and increase the cost of the health insurance fund.

According to experts, increasing medical examination and treatment service prices according to the basic salary is the driving force to rapidly increase the coverage of universal health insurance.

However, whether increasing the price of medical services will increase the number of people participating in health insurance or not depends on the efforts of the authorities and the people. In fact, the current health insurance coverage rate in our country is over 93%, the remaining group without health insurance cards (about 7-8% of the population) only affects the payment according to the price of medical examination and treatment services. Therefore, the Ministry of Health encourages people to actively participate in health insurance to enjoy many benefits when receiving medical examination and treatment.

Minister of Health Dao Hong Lan emphasized that adjusting the health insurance price is not an increase in individual costs but depends on the adjustment of the basic salary. Currently, the Government has adjusted the basic salary to increase by 30%, leading to an increase in the health insurance premium for most groups of subjects. This is also the basis for the Ministry of Health to adjust the price of medical services to be calculated correctly and sufficiently, contributing to improving the quality of medical services.

Previously, many hospitals said that it was necessary to "correctly and fully calculate" the price structure of medical examination and treatment services to help hospitals have resources to invest in improving hospital quality. Associate Professor, Dr. Dao Xuan Co - Director of Bach Mai Hospital said that on average, the medical examination and treatment unit serves about 6,000 - 8,000 patients per day, even more than 8,000 patients.

The costs included in the price of medical examination and treatment technical services include 7 elements. However, currently, most hospitals only calculate 4/7 components, the costs of infrastructure depreciation, equipment, major repairs, fixed asset depreciation, asset maintenance and repair, scientific research training costs, and management costs are not included in the price of medical examination and treatment technical services.

At Bach Mai Hospital, the price of medical services is only calculated based on 4/7 factors. Most of the services at the hospital are charged according to the Health Insurance rate established nearly 20 years ago, so they are outdated. For example, the current ultrasound service at the hospital costs 49,500 VND, but other facilities have built a price structure that takes into account all factors, and they charge from 200,000 - 300,000 VND...

This shows that, along with doing a good job in regular medical examination and treatment, when public hospitals provide medical examination and treatment according to demand, some people will not have to go abroad for medical examination and treatment, which will save resources for the people and the country. The Ministry of Health also believes that when hospital fees are calculated correctly and fully, hospitals will have resources to invest in equipment, infrastructure, and improve the quality of medical examination and treatment services. Correct and full hospital fees will gradually reduce people's out-of-pocket expenses.

 

Increasing the price of medical services according to the basic salary is basically acceptable. With a benefit rate of 80% and a co-payment rate of 20%, with a bed price of about 270,000 VND, the patient will pay 54,000 VND; when it increases to 327,000 VND, people will have to pay more than 65,000 VND, an increase of more than 10,000 VND.

However, it is important to ensure adequate medicine and medical supplies for treatment. Recently, when receiving treatment at K Hospital, patients still have to go out to buy medicine and supplies even though they are covered by health insurance. Therefore, when increasing health insurance premiums and hospital fees, it is important to ensure the rights of health insurance participants.
